3. Factors to Consider When Choosing a Real Estate Agent

There are several factors to consider before choosing a Los Angeles Real Estate Agent to help buy or sell a home.

Experience is a key factor. You should choose an agent that has a proven record of success on the Los Angeles market. You should look for an agent that has been in the business for several years, and who has a solid understanding of local market trends and neighborhood.

Secondly, communication is key when working with a real estate agent. You should choose an agent that is always available to answer questions and keeps you informed during the entire buying or selling process. A good realtor will be proactive with updates and keep you well informed throughout the entire process.

Last but not least, it is important to consider an agent’s credibility in the field. Check online reviews and get references from previous clients to get an idea of the agent’s professionalism and reliability. A reputable agent has a network of resources and connections to help you navigate through the complexities of Los Angeles’ real estate market.

The Financial Uncertainty of Commission-Based Income

Managing Cashflow Fluctuations

Managing fluctuations in cash flow is a challenge for real estate agents due to their unpredictable nature. Real estate agents rely heavily on commissions from sales transactions, which can vary greatly from month to month.

Budgeting and planning ahead are two of the most important strategies to manage cash flow fluctuations. Real estate agents must have a clear idea of their revenue and expense projections to be able to predict slow periods and adjust spending accordingly.

Diversifying revenue streams is a great way to minimize fluctuations in cash flow. Real estate agents can earn additional income by exploring opportunities such as property management, rentals or even investing directly in properties.

A strong referral network is also a way for real estate agents and brokers to maintain a steady influx of clients. By providing excellent service and building strong relationships with clients, agents can increase their chances of receiving referrals and repeat business.

During slow times, real estate agents should concentrate on marketing to generate new leads and attract new clients. Agents can increase their chances of closing a deal and increasing their income by staying proactive and reaching out to potential customers.

Ultimately, managing cash flow fluctuations as a real estate agent requires a combination of financial savvy, strategic planning, and a strong work ethic. By implementing strategies and being adaptable, agents are able to navigate the challenges that fluctuating cash flow can bring.

Creating a Financial Safety Net

Anyone in any profession is required to have a safety net, and this includes real estate agents. The real estate market can be unpredictable, with fluctuations in property values and market demand. As a real estate agent, you are essentially running your own business, which comes with its own set of challenges and risks.

Inconsistent income is a major challenge for real estate agents. As a real estate agent, your income can vary significantly month to month. It is important to save and budget during the months with high incomes to ensure that you will have enough money for expenses during the slower seasons.

Another challenge is the competitive nature of the real estate industry. Many agents are vying for clients and properties. It can be difficult to standout. For real estate agents, it is essential to have a strong reputation and network within the industry.

As a real estate agent, you will also need to invest significant time and financial resources. You will need to invest money in marketing materials as well as continuing education and licensing fees. You should plan for these costs and factor them into your budget.

A career as a real estate agent is rewarding and lucrative, despite the challenges. By creating a financial safety net, such as saving for a rainy day fund or investing in other income streams, you can help protect yourself against the uncertainties of the real estate market and ensure long-term financial stability.
